    Most mesothelioma attorneys operate on a contingency fee which means that they don't get paid unless the case is successful. This allows the victims to seek justice for themselves and their families to not worry about upfront costs. Some mesothelioma attorneys charge a consultation. This fee covers the initial consultation with an attorney.

    In a mesothelioma consultation for free, attorneys will review the case of the victim and decide whether they qualify for financial compensation. Attorneys can bring lawsuits on behalf of their clients against asbestos manufacturers that exposed them to mesothelioma and other asbestos-related diseases. These companies could be operating or have been declared bankrupt and were ordered by bankruptcy courts to create asbestos trust funds to pay victims.

    In the majority of cases, the victims and the defendant companies agree to an agreement to settle mesothelioma cases. In certain instances, however, the victim, or their family, may choose to go to trial. If this is the situation, a mesothelioma law group will be able to engage appellate lawyers to manage the appeals for the victim.
